First, let's examine what the bases could have meant in the old days.
First Base:
This was almost always kissing, although one guy I knew thought it meant
holding hands. Sometimes it was tongue kissing
and sometimes not.
Second Base:
Variously this meant tongue kissing, breast feeling, or outside the clothes
genital contact.
Third Base:
Usually this was a hand down the pants of you or your partner.
Home Run:
This was ALWAYS sex, although it was rarely reached in the times when you had
to refer to it in terms of bases.
